The red-headed woodpecker (Melanerpes erythrocephalus) is a striking bird known for its vibrant plumage and distinctive behavior. Sporting a bold crimson head, this woodpecker stands out in North American woodlands, showcasing a combination of black and white feathers that further enhance its eye-catching appearance. With a length of about 7-9 inches, it is a medium-sized woodpecker that captures attention both in flight and when perched on tree trunks.
Noteworthy Facts:
Versatile Diet: Red-headed woodpeckers have a diverse diet, including insects, fruits, nuts, and even small vertebrates. Their adaptability contributes to their success in various habitats.
Unique Flight Pattern: In flight, these woodpeckers showcase a distinctive pattern of black and white flashes, making them easily recognizable even from a distance.
Storage Experts: Red-headed woodpeckers are known for their habit of storing food. They often wedged insects, seeds, or even small prey into crevices in tree bark, creating a "pantry" for later consumption.
Acrobatic Foragers: These woodpeckers are skilled acrobats, using their strong bills and agile movements to extract insects from tree bark. They can also catch flying insects mid-air.
Declining Population: Unfortunately, the red-headed woodpecker population has been declining in recent years. Loss of habitat, pesticide use, and competition with European Starlings are some factors contributing to their decreasing numbers.
Conservation Concerns: Conservation efforts are underway to protect and restore the habitats of red-headed woodpeckers. These birds play a crucial role in ecosystems by controlling insect populations and creating nesting sites for other species.
Migratory Behavior: While some red-headed woodpeckers are year-round residents in certain regions, others migrate south during the winter months. Their migratory patterns vary, adding to the complexity of their conservation needs.
